Name Meaning & Origin Pronunciation: NYE-ma //ˈnaɪ.mə//

Origin: Arabic; Swahili

Meaning: Arabic: 'the one who is protected'; Swahili: 'gift'

Naima Adedapo is a singer best known for American Idol and her music career.

Naima Mora is a model and television personality best known for America's Next Top Model and her work in fashion.

Naima Bock is a musician best known for her debut album 'Giant Palm' and her unique sound.

U.S. Historical Usage

The name Naima was first seen in the United States in 1969.

Naima has ranked as high as #1636 nationally, which occurred in 2007, and has been most popular in California, New York, Texas, Florida, and Illinois.

In the past 5 years the name Naima has been trending down compared to the previous 5 years.
